MySQL 在不同平臺間的應用探究
MySQL 是一款開源的關系型數據庫管理系統,廣泛應用于Web應用程序的開發中。隨著科技的不斷發展,人們對于數據庫系統的要求也越來越高,使得數據庫系統需要在不同的平臺上運行和應用。本文將探討 MySQL 在不同平臺上的應用,包括 Windows、Mac 和 Linux 平臺,并提供具體代碼示例。
一、在 Windows 平臺上的 MySQL 應用
在 Windows 平臺上使用 MySQL,可以通過官方網站下載適用于 Windows 的 MySQL 安裝程序進行安裝。安裝完成后,可以通過 MySQL 自帶的命令行工具或者 MySQL Workbench 來管理數據庫。
下面是一個簡單的在 Windows 平臺上連接 MySQL 數據庫并查詢數據的代碼示例:
import mysql.connector # 連接到數據庫 mydb = mysql.connector.connect( host="localhost", user="root", password="password", database="mydatabase" ) mycursor = mydb.cursor() # 查詢數據 mycursor.execute("SELECT * FROM customers") result = mycursor.fetchall() for row in result: print(row)
登錄后復制
二、在 Mac 平臺上的 MySQL 應用
在 Mac 平臺上安裝 MySQL 類似于在 Windows 平臺上的安裝過程,可以通過官方網站下載 Mac 版的 MySQL 安裝程序進行安裝。安裝完成后,同樣可以通過命令行或者 MySQL Workbench 來管理數據庫。
以下是一個在 Mac 平臺上使用 Python 連接 MySQL 數據庫并插入數據的代碼示例:
import mysql.connector # 連接到數據庫 mydb = mysql.connector.connect( host="localhost", user="root", password="password", database="mydatabase" ) mycursor = mydb.cursor() # 插入數據 sql = "INSERT INTO customers (name, address) VALUES (%s, %s)" val = ("John", "Highway 21") mycursor.execute(sql, val) mydb.commit() print("數據插入成功")
登錄后復制
三、在 Linux 平臺上的 MySQL 應用
在 Linux 平臺上安裝 MySQL 一般通過包管理工具,比如在 Ubuntu 上可以使用 apt-get 來安裝 MySQL。安裝完成后同樣可以通過命令行或者其它數據庫管理工具來操作數據庫。
以下是一個在 Linux 平臺上通過 PHP 連接 MySQL 數據庫并更新數據的代碼示例:
<?php $servername = "localhost"; $username = "username"; $password = "password"; $dbname = "myDB"; // 創建連接 $conn = new mysqli($servername, $username, $password, $dbname); // 檢測連接 if ($conn->connect_error) { die("連接失敗: " . $conn->connect_error); } // 更新數據 $sql = "UPDATE customers SET address='New Address' WHERE id=1"; if ($conn->query($sql) === TRUE) { echo "數據更新成功"; } else { echo "Error updating record: " . $conn->error; } $conn->close(); ?>
登錄后復制
總結:MySQL 作為一款跨平臺的數據庫管理系統,在不同平臺上的應用方法有些許差異,但本質上都是連接數據庫、執行SQL語句等基本操作。希望本文可以對讀者理解 MySQL 在不同平臺上的應用有所幫助。